This print captures a picturesque scene on the Thames at Chelsea Reach in London, back in 1799. The focal point of the image is a rowing boat gracefully gliding along the river, manned by figures dressed in attire typical of the time period. As we delve into this snapshot from history, our eyes are drawn to the Chelsea Physic Garden visible on the far shore, adding an enchanting touch to the landscape. The vibrant colors and intricate details of this aquatint print bring to life a moment frozen in time during Britain's eighteenth century. The presence of both men and women aboard the boat highlights their shared experience and perhaps hints at their occupation or profession. A lady can be seen elegantly seated among other passengers while a man skillfully maneuvers oars through the water. Notably, a flag flutters proudly atop one end of the rowing boat, displaying what appears to be either an English standard or Union Jack symbolizing national pride and identity.
